Where the Games Actually Shine
The slot library isn’t the biggest out there, but it’s curated with intention. You get heavy hitters from the top studios – Playtech, Evolution, Pragmatic Play – plus a few smaller providers to keep things interesting. Categories like New, Featured, Drop & Wins, and Jackpots help you find what you’re after quickly. No filter for volatility or theme, but there’s a search bar and provider-specific navigation. Load times are fast on both desktop and mobile. The live casino is powered by Playtech and Evolution, so you’re looking at slick blackjack and roulette tables, plus game shows like Sweet Bonanza Candyland and Funky Time. Streaming held up well in testing – clean video, professional dealers.
The sportsbook sits right alongside the casino. It’s not a deep-dive platform for bet builders, but it covers football, tennis, basketball, darts, esports, and more with competitive odds. If you want to place a quick bet without leaving the casino lobby, it does the job.

Payments, Support, and Mobile – All Solid
Minimum deposit is £10 across all methods. E-wallet withdrawals hit your account within 48 hours; cards take about three working days. No fees on deposits or withdrawals, and KYC is automated so most accounts clear fast. Customer support runs live chat from 8am to midnight, with email replies within 24 hours. The help section is thin, but the chat agents are knowledgeable and friendly. No 24/7 cover, so night owls will have to wait.
The mobile site is fully responsive – no app needed. Everything loads smoothly, slots support portrait play, and the interface feels identical to desktop. It’s clear mobile-first development was a priority here.
